Purpose and scope

Deep Space Commodities teaches a field that moves. Missions succeed, fail and get cancelled; launch costs fall; states pass space-resources legislation; the international legal position on owning what you extract is actively contested and unresolved. A course on this subject that is not reviewed is a course that quietly becomes wrong.

This policy covers all 73 video lessons across the 12 chapters, their scripts and transcripts, the on-screen graphics, and the assessment bank that sits behind them. It applies to the course delivered by Shift AI Technology Ltd, trading as Deep Space Commodities.

The short answers

For anyone who wants the substance before the detail:

  • How often is the material reviewed? A full review of every chapter every 12 months, a lighter interim check at six months, and an event-driven review whenever something material changes in the field.
  • Is the process formal or informal? Formal. It is scheduled, it has a named person responsible for signing off each chapter, and its outcome is written down.
  • How are changes implemented? Lesson scripts are held under version control, so every edit is a tracked change with an author and a date. Assessment questions are validated automatically before publication and a failure blocks release. Changes to video are made by correcting the script and re-rendering the lesson.
  • What record of changes is kept? The full version-control history of every script, plus a change log of substantive revisions recording the date, what changed, why, and who approved it. The log is kept for six years and is available to The CPD Standards Office on request.

Who is responsible

Dr Tom James is the course author and lead instructor, and holds final responsibility for the accuracy of what the course teaches. He has spent decades in commodity and energy markets and has written books in the field, and the course is built on that published work, brought up to date where the field has moved on since publication.

No chapter is released or re-released without his sign-off. That sign-off is a specific step in the production process rather than a general assurance: each chapter's scripts are reviewed and approved before the lessons are rendered.

Shift AI Technology Ltd is responsible as the provider for making sure the review actually happens on schedule, for keeping the records, and for acting on what a review finds.

Contributing authors and attribution

Several chapters draw on the work of named subject specialists rather than on the lead author alone. Where they do, the chapter is attributed to the specialist, and the specialist's own position is what the chapter teaches.

  • Chapter 2, on the commercial space race, draws on the work of Tim R. Bowler of BBC News.
  • Chapters 3 and 4, on launch law and technology and on robotic versus crewed extraction, are co-authored with Simon Roper.
  • Chapter 8, on space law, draws on the work of Michael J. Listner.
  • Chapter 9, on the international legal framework, draws on the work of Kamil Muzyka.
  • Chapter 10, on interplanetary trade economics, draws on the work of John Hickman.
  • Chapter 11, on astropolitics and international relations, draws on the work of Bleddyn E. Bowen.
  • Chapter 12, on the economics of Mars colonisation, draws on the work of Robert Zubrin. This is contested territory, and the chapter sets out the competing positions in the debate rather than presenting a single settled view.

This matters for review as well as for credit. When something changes in a specialist chapter's territory, the review of that chapter goes to the contributing author's material rather than being handled generically, and a substantive change to a specialist chapter is not made on the lead author's authority alone.

Where the field is genuinely contested — and on the legal status of extracted space resources it is — the course says so and sets out the competing positions. We treat presenting an unresolved question as settled as an error in its own right.

The review cycle

Three things run in parallel: a full annual review, a lighter interim check, and event-driven review.

  1. 1Full review, every 12 months. Every chapter is worked through lesson by lesson against its script. The reviewer checks that the facts are still correct, that figures and dates are current, that named organisations, missions and legal instruments are described as they now stand, that the argument still holds, and that the chapter's exam questions still match what the lessons teach. Each chapter is signed off or listed for change.
  2. 2Interim check, at six months. Deliberately lighter and targeted at the material most likely to have dated rather than at the whole course: mission status, launch costs and price-per-kilogram figures, treaty and regulatory developments, signatory and ratification counts, and anything the lessons describe as current. A small provider that promises two full reviews a year will end up doing one; a full review plus a focused check is a commitment we can keep properly.
  3. 3Event-driven review, whenever a trigger occurs. This runs outside the calendar and is described below.

The date of the last full review and the date of the next one are recorded in the change log.

Why event-driven review matters on this subject

On many courses an annual cycle is enough. Here it is not, because a single event can make a specific claim in a specific lesson wrong overnight, and waiting up to twelve months to correct it would mean teaching something we know to be false.

The kinds of facts that date on this course are not marginal ones. A rover programme that a lesson presents as the working prototype for lunar water extraction can be cancelled, as NASA's VIPER was in 2024, which changes how that lesson has to be taught. The number of states that have signed the Artemis Accords, or ratified the Moon Agreement, moves. National space-resources legislation keeps arriving; the United States, Luxembourg, the United Arab Emirates and Japan each changed the picture when they legislated. Launch cost per kilogram is a live figure, and it is the number the economics of the whole industry turns on. Mission results — a deflection test, a sample return, a landing — either confirm or undermine the arguments a chapter is built on.

So event-driven review is not a fallback for when the annual review is late. It is the mechanism that keeps the course honest between cycles.

Triggers for an out-of-cycle review

Any of the following requires the affected lessons to be reviewed without waiting for the next scheduled cycle.

  • A significant treaty or regulatory development: a new international instrument, a change in ratification or signatory status, a formal position taken at UNCOPUOS, or new national space-resources legislation.
  • A major mission outcome: a landing, a sample return, a deflection or extraction result, a launch failure, or the cancellation of a programme the course describes as active.
  • A material change in launch economics: a shift in cost per kilogram, or a new vehicle reaching or failing to reach operational service, where the course quotes figures that depend on it.
  • A learner, contributing author or reviewer reporting a suspected error.
  • A pattern in assessment data suggesting a question or the lesson behind it is defective, such as a question almost every learner gets wrong.
  • A complaint or appeal that reveals a fault in the teaching material, escalated from the process in our Complaints and Appeals policy.
  • A change in the accreditation or professional context in which the course is offered.

An out-of-cycle review is scoped to the lessons the event touches, not to the whole course. Its outcome is recorded in the change log in the same way as a scheduled review, including where the conclusion is that no change is needed.

How a reported error is handled

Anyone can report a suspected error by writing to info@spaceeconomy.education with the chapter and lesson, the point in the video if they have it, and what they believe the correct position to be.

  1. 1Acknowledgement within 2 working days, from a person.
  2. 2The claim is checked against the lesson script and the source the script drew on. Where the chapter belongs to a contributing author, it is checked against their material.
  3. 3The report is classified as a confirmed factual error, a matter of interpretation on which the course takes a defensible position, or not an error. We tell the person which, and why.
  4. 4Confirmed factual errors are corrected. We commit to correcting the script and any affected assessment question within 10 working days of confirming the error.
  5. 5Where the correction requires the video itself to change, the lesson is re-recorded and the change is scheduled with that chapter's next render. We will not leave a confirmed error uncorrected in the written material while the video catches up, and we will say plainly when a re-record is pending.
  6. 6If the error affected an exam question, the question is corrected and any learner disadvantaged by it has the affected attempt put right, whether or not they were the one who reported it. That is dealt with under our Assessment, Certification and Academic Integrity policy.

We commit to correcting confirmed factual errors. We do not commit to changing material because someone disagrees with a conclusion the course reaches, where that conclusion is one the named author holds and can defend. Where a reader's disagreement is with a genuinely contested question, the right fix is usually to make the contest clearer in the lesson, and we will do that.

How changes are implemented

Every lesson exists first as a written script. The script, not the video, is the master copy of what the course teaches, and every change starts there.

  • Lesson scripts are held under version control, one file per lesson. Every edit is a tracked change carrying an author, a timestamp and a full record of exactly what text changed. Nothing is edited in place without a history.
  • A changed script is reviewed and signed off before it is used. For a substantive change to a specialist chapter, that means the contributing author's material governs; for everything else, the lead author signs off.
  • Where the change affects what is spoken on screen, the lesson is re-rendered from the corrected script and the new video replaces the old one, along with its captions and transcript. The transcript the AI tutor reads is derived from the same script, so a corrected script corrects the tutor too.
  • Assessment questions are validated automatically before publication. The check confirms that each question has exactly one correct answer, that every question carries an explanation, that no prompt is duplicated within or across exams, and that the correct answer is not systematically the longest option. A failure blocks publication rather than raising a warning.
  • Substantive changes are recorded in the change log. Typographical fixes and production tidying are not logged individually; they remain visible in the version history.

What record of changes is kept

Three records, each doing a different job.

  • The version-control history of every lesson script. Complete, permanent, and precise to the sentence. It answers what changed and when, for any lesson, at any point in its life.
  • A change log of substantive revisions, recording the date, the chapter and lesson affected, what changed, what prompted it — scheduled review, event trigger, or a report from a named source — and who approved it. The log is kept for six years.
  • Review and audit documents. A scheduled review produces a written record of what was checked and what was found, chapter by chapter, including where the finding was that nothing needed to change.

These are not hypothetical. In June 2026 all 73 lesson scripts were audited line by line against the source text they were written from. The audit found and fixed internal contradictions and misread figures in eleven lessons, separated deliberate post-publication updates from errors, and listed the added material that needed the author's confirmation chapter by chapter. The audit document, its findings and the corrections made are retained as part of the record.

The change log, the review records and the audit documents are available to The CPD Standards Office on request.

Keeping the assessment bank current

There is little point correcting a lesson and leaving an exam question that tests the old version of the fact. The assessment bank is reviewed on the same cycle as the lessons and in the same pass.

  • When a lesson changes, the questions drawn from it are checked in the same pass, and any question that depends on a fact that has moved is rewritten or withdrawn from the pool.
  • A question is only ever written against taught material. If a review removes a claim from a lesson, any question testing it goes with it.
  • The automated validation is re-run on the whole bank whenever questions change, and publication is blocked if it fails.
  • Assessment performance is reviewed for defects the validation cannot see. A question that almost every learner gets wrong is treated as a suspected defect in the question or the lesson, not as evidence that learners are not reading it.

The rules governing the exams themselves — pool size, sampling, pass mark, attempts and appeals — are in our Assessment, Certification and Academic Integrity policy, and are not restated here.

How the course is produced, stated plainly

The lessons are presented by a synthetic presenter generated with AI video tooling, using one consistent presenter across all 73 lessons. The presenter is not a likeness of Dr Tom James or of any contributing author. We say so here, on the home page and the public syllabus before anyone buys, and at greater length on our Human Touch page. A learner should not have to work out for themselves that the person on screen is not a person.

What that presenter says is written by people. Every script is authored by Dr Tom James or drawn from the work of the named contributing author for that chapter, and reviewed by a human before it is rendered. The subject-matter judgement in this course — what is taught, in what order, which claims are sound, which questions are genuinely open, and whether a chapter is fit to publish — is human throughout, and it is the part we do not delegate.

AI tools are used in production and on the platform, and the AI tutor is part of the learning experience. The tutor is not a source of course content: it works from the human-authored transcript of the lesson being watched, and it is described honestly, including its limitations, in our Learner Support policy. No AI system decides what the course teaches, rules on whether a disputed fact is true, or signs off a chapter.
